i was a little nervous going into this book, my friend kept recommending it to me and i constantly saw it on tiktok. i walked in having low expectations which made the book all the more better. i felt every emotion evelyn described telling her story, all the heartache and smiles. i fell in love with evelyn and her story, she stayed true to who she was until the day she died and i love her for that. this was the first book i read that contained an LGBTQ+ romance and i couldn't get enough of it. the representation was phenomenal. i look forward to reading more of her works in the future.
